What Affects Glazing Installation Costs?
Glazing installation expenses can differ significantly based upon numerous aspects. Comprehending these aspects will assist you budget effectively and select options that satisfy your needs.
1. Type of Glazing
There are numerous kinds of [Eco-Friendly Glazing Options](https://pads.jeito.nl/uM9pIl8CShWb5E3G2Tg_RQ/) options offered, each with its own rates structure.
Type of GlazingDescriptionAverage Cost per Square FootSingle GlazingMost basic kind, generally less energy-efficient₤ 5 - ₤ 10Double GlazingTwo layers of glass, supplying better insulation₤ 10 - ₤ 20[Triple Glazing Maintenance](https://telegra.ph/Solutions-To-Issues-With-Competitive-Glazing-Quotes-10-12) GlazingThree layers, providing superior insulation and sound decrease₤ 15 - ₤ 30Laminated GlazingIncludes security and sound insulation₤ 15 - ₤ 25Low-E GlazingReduces UV rays and shows heat₤ 10 - ₤ 202. Frame Material
The cost of the glazing installation is likewise affected by the frame product utilized, which can be made from wood, aluminum, vinyl, or fiberglass. Below is a comparison of frame materials and their effect on total costs.
Frame MaterialDescriptionTypical Cost per Linear FootVinylAffordable and energy-efficient₤ 3 - ₤ 7AluminumDurable but less effective₤ 4 - ₤ 10WoodStunning and great insulation however requires maintenance₤ 6 - ₤ 12FiberglassStrong and energy-efficient₤ 5 - ₤ 103. Labor Costs
Labor expenses can vary based upon place, difficulty of installation, and experience of the professional. Typically, labor expenses for glazing installation can vary from ₤ 40 to ₤ 100 per hour.
4. Size and Shape of Windows
Larger and more complex window designs will require more time and resources during installation, usually affecting the cost. Custom-shaped windows (arch, circle) might also increase the cost significantly.
5. Extra Features
Many modern glazing options feature bonus that can improve their functionality or looks, such as:
Argon/Krypton gas fillsEnhanced UV defenseTempered glass
These functions tend to increase the general cost of installation.
Estimating Total Glazing Installation Cost
To help you comprehend how glazing installation expenses can collect, let's look at a simple example for a 100-square-foot window with double glazing, utilizing a vinyl frame.

Product Costs
Double Glazing: ₤ 15/sq ft x 100 = ₤ 1,500 Vinyl Frame: ₤ 5/linear ft, presuming 20 direct feet = ₤ 100 Total Material Cost: ₤ 1,600
Labor Costs
8 Hours x ₤ 60/hour = ₤ 480
Total Cost
Total Installation Cost = Material Cost + Labor Cost Total Cost = ₤ 1,600 + ₤ 480 = ₤ 2,080
Hence, under normal conditions, the total [glazing installation cost](https://codimd.fiksel.info/GCmgWIAhQr6PaElmzrGUDw/) for a 100-square-foot window with double glazing and a vinyl frame would be roughly ₤ 2,080.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. What is the average cost of glazing installation?
The typical cost of glazing installation varieties from ₤ 5 to ₤ 30 per square foot, depending on the kind of glazing and other elements such as frame product and additional functions.
2. For how long does glazing installation take?
The period of glazing installation varies based upon the task size, complexity, and professional accessibility. A standard residential window normally takes a couple of hours, while bigger projects can take numerous days.
3. Can I set up glazing myself?
While DIY glazing installation is possible, it is normally recommended that you work with a professional to ensure proper installation, specifically for big or intricate projects. Inappropriate installation can result in energy loss, leaks, and even hazardous scenarios if the glass breaks.
4. Are there any energy savings with double or triple glazing?
Yes, choosing double or triple glazing can substantially decrease energy usage by better insulating your home. This can result in lower heating & cooling expenses in time.
5. How do I choose the ideal glazing options for my home?
Choosing the proper glazing depends upon different factors, consisting of climate, spending plan, aesthetic choice, and energy effectiveness needs. Consulting with a professional can help you make informed choices.
